The climate in Napoleon, North Dakota, is characterized by harsh winters and wet springs, which can lead to significant water damage if roofs are not properly maintained. The combination of heavy rainfall and freezing temperatures can cause ice dams and water infiltration, leading to interior damage and mold growth.

Mold can develop within 48 hours of water exposure in Napoleon, particularly in damp basements and poorly ventilated attics. The risk is heightened during the spring and fall when humidity levels are high, and moisture from leaks can accumulate in hidden areas of the home.
